Hot dog powerhouse Franktuary has updated their menu for the fall, and they’ve made some great new additions.
The menu now includes corn dogs, bacon baked beans, fried pickles, and house-made pierogies (you can get ‘em deep-fried and served with sautéed onions). They’re also putting sweet potato frites on the menu full-time.
On the frank front, they’ve introduced the Cowboy Style, with baked beans, sour cream, and fried jalapenos.
Two new Poutines have made the cut, including Poutine le Yam, made with sweet potato frites, cheese curds and beef gravy, and Poutine Cheeseburghese, made with local beef, cheese sauce, house ketchup, yellow mustard and pickles.
Rounding out the new menu is a Pommes Fruits salad, served with poached pears, baked apples and goat cheese.
